When you're looking for an all-terrain stroller be sure to look at its tires and suspension. All-terrain strollers feature big, bike-like wheels and are usually equipped with high-tech suspensions that are able take on jolts and bumps in the road. The tires should be puncture-proof and possess excellent grip, whether on indoor flooring, city pavements or dusty country roads.

Your all-terrain stroller should also have a front wheel that is able to both lock and pivot. This will allow you to turn the stroller quickly around corners if necessary.

A comfortable stroller will make your outings with baby more enjoyable. Selecting an all-terrain model with a large and comfortable seat that is padded and can recline to suit your child's height as they grow, plus the ergonomic handlebar is a crucial feature to consider. Choose a front wheel that is able to lock and swivel to allow you to maneuver in a rough terrain.

If you're in the market for an all-terrain buggy ensure that it comes with 5-point harness. This type of harness protects both your child's lower and upper bodies, so you can be sure that they are safe. Additionally the seat should have sufficient padding and ventilation to keep your child cool and comfy.

Another thing to consider when selecting an all-terrain stroller is how much storage space it has. A spacious basket is a must however, if you want to go a step further, consider a stroller with pockets on the hood and rear mesh pouches to keep essentials at hand.
